How Louisiana Department of Corrections Inmate Search: Find an Inmate Actually Works
The Louisiana Department of Corrections Inmate Search: Find an Inmate functions as a publicly available database provided by the state. It allows users to look up current and sometimes past inmate details using key identifiers such as name or date of birth. The system pulls from official records maintained by correctional facilities and related agencies, ensuring the information aligns with source data. When you enter a name, the tool scans its records and returns matching results along with details like booking dates and facility locations. This process is designed to be straightforward so that people without technical backgrounds can navigate it with confidence.

What Information You Can Typically Expect
The results from a Louisiana Department of Corrections Inmate Search: Find an Inmate often include details such as the inmateβs name, date of birth, and booking number. You might also see the current status, such as whether the person is incarcerated, released, or transferred. Facility location and housing information are commonly included to help family members understand where the individual is being held. It is important to note that the depth of information can vary based on privacy rules and data availability. The system focuses on factual, administrative data rather than personal history or background details.

What Should You Do If You Cannot Locate a Specific Inmate?
If your Louisiana Department of Corrections Inmate Search: Find an Inmate attempt does not return the expected results, there are a few logical steps to consider. First, double-check the spelling of the name and try variations such as middle initials or common nicknames. Confirm the date of birth if possible, as this can significantly narrow the results. It is also helpful to verify whether the person might be held in a different facility or transferred recently. If the issue persists, contacting the correctional office directly can provide clarification about any data delays or restrictions.

Things People Often Misunderstand
A common misunderstanding is that the Louisiana Department of Corrections Inmate Search: Find an Inmate provides a full personal history of an individual. In reality, the system is designed to show current custody information and related administrative data only. It does not include employment records, educational background, or detailed case outcomes. Another misconception is that every piece of information online is automatically permanent and accurate. Records can be updated, and occasional data entry errors may occur, which is why it is wise to verify important details through official channels. Clarifying these points helps users interpret results more accurately.
